Abstract

The data presented have been obtained in the course of long-term stationary quantitative studies on the annual seed reproduction dynamics of Siberian stone pine (Pinus sibirica Du Tour) stands, including the abundance of seedlings, and the local population of the nutcracker (Nucifraga caryocatactes macrorhynchos C.L. Brehm) in forests of the Northern Urals. Statistically significant consortive relationships of the nutcracker population density with the yield of Siberian stone pine seeds and of the abundance of pine seedlings with the yield of seeds and the abundance of nutcrackers over preceding years have been hrevealed for the first time and formalized mathematically.
